A father who lost his wife and 12-year-old daughter in the tragic American Airlines crash has shared his thoughts on what made him realize something was wrong.

On January 29, a PSA Airlines plane collided mid-air with a Black Hawk helicopter near Washington D.C. The plane, carrying 60 passengers and 4 crew members, and the helicopter crashed into the Potomac River. All 64 people on board the plane and 3 on the helicopter are believed to have died.

Andy Beyer, who was waiting to pick up his wife Justyna and daughter Brielle after a figure skating event, became worried when the plane failed to land on time and he couldnโ€™t get through to them. His worst fears were confirmed when an air traffic controller friend confirmed the crash.

Beyer described his daughter, a cancer survivor and aspiring figure skater, as a fighter who lived life to the fullest. A GoFundMe has been set up to support the family during this tragic time.
